Details on Acronym:   [HMC99]
  
[HMC99] (Hearty+Magnani+Caillault+, 1999)= ([MNC99a])
Write:<<[HMC99] RX JHHMM.m+DDMMa>>
N: 42
Object:*  (SIMBAD class: Star)
Stat:is completely incorporated in Simbad
Note:ROSAT All-Sky survey of MBM 7 and MBM 55.
Table 3: possible counterparts of the RX.
When there are several possible counterparts for the same RX, they are '[HMC99] RX JHHMM.m+DDMMa'.
See also [AKS95b], [ATW96], [WKS96], [CAA97], KWS97], [MMS97], [KWS97], [HMC99].
Ref:=1999A&A...341..163H
byHEARTY T. , MAGNANI L., CAILLAULT J.-P., NEUHAEUSER R., SCHMITT J.H.M.M., STAUFFER J.
 Astron. Astrophys., 341, 163-None (1999)
  A search for star formation in the translucent clouds MBM 7 and MBM 55.
oTable 1 : misprint in the coordinates of RX J0344.9+0359 (α = 3 44 53).
oTable 3: <[HMC99] RX JHHMM.m+DDMMa> N=42.
=E=Catalogue in electronic form as J/A+A/341/163
